Apple Pie French Toast

Muffin Batter
 1 Tub (8#) of Vegan Whole Grain Plain Muffin Batter (defrosted)
 3 cups Raisin Bran Cereal
 3 cups Kashi Cereal
 3 cups Bananas (could use IQF)
 3 cups Streusel Topping
Apple Topping
 4 oz Butter
 6 cups Apples (Sliced fresh or IQF)
 1 cup granulate sugar
 1 tsp ground cinnamon
French Toast Batter
 ¼ cup Orange Juice
 10 eggs cracked and mixed
 2 cups whole milk
 2 tbsp granulated sugar
 1 tbsp Ground Cinnamon
Side Option
 Vegan Breakfast Sausage Patties

1

Oven on 350 degrees

2

Place Muffin batter in large mixing bowl - add into the bowl the Raisin Bran and Kashi Cereals and the bananas. Mixed very thoroughly to mash in Bananas and cereals. Set aside.

3

Prepare 3 Loaf pans (1/3 pans) with a little nonstick spray. Split the muffin mixture between all loaf pans evenly. Top each loaf pan with 1 cup of the Streusel topping all over.

4

Bake the muffin batter loaf pan in the oven for 40 minutes – or till done (check with toothpick). They should be completely cooked through. (up to this point you should do this day prior to serving)

5

Place apple slices into cooking pot on stove, medium heat – place in the butter to melt then add the sliced apples. Sprinkle in the 1 cup of sugar and 1 tsp of cinnamon and mix well. Let the Apples cook for approx. 10 minutes till cooked and glazed – set aside in warm place.

6

Prepare French toast batter – Take a medium bowl and add in Orange Juice and 10 cracked eggs, 2 cup milk, 1 Tbsp cinnamon and 2 Tbsp sugar – mix well and set aside.

7

When the Muffin batter loaf pans are at room temperature or cooled from overnight – slice 1 inch thick full pieces.

8

Griddle on 350 degrees. Take the slices and dip them briefly into the French toast batter on both side – place onto griddle – cook each side for 2 minutes.

9

Place warm apples ¼ cups ontop of slices. Additional sprinkle of Kashi to complete if you wish.

10

Serve with vegan sausage patty, additional fruit, berries, and maple syrup.
